Embedded optimization of 90° Hybrid couplers in power combined frequency doublers

Résumé

Power combined frequency multipliers at submillimeter wavelength feature two or more chips in parallel combined at their input / output ports with Y or hybrid junction elements. Each element of the structure is often optimized separately, assuming an ideally matched impedance at their waveguide interface. We investigate on the optimization of a 90° hybrid coupler when it is embedded at the input of frequency multiplier elements to minimize phase and amplitude imbalance, while keeping impedance matching across frequencies.
